Pakistan reaffirms role, authority of UNGA in revitalization efforts

Pakistan has reaffirmed the role and authority of the UN General Assembly in maintenance of international peace and security.

Counsellor at the Pakistan Mission to the UN Naeem Sabir Khan, made these remarks in a statement during the first thematic debate on the “Role and Authority of the General Assembly,” at the UN headquarters in New York.

The Counsellor said the General Assembly’s pivotal role in addressing global concerns such as climate change, development, finance, terrorism, and disarmament, including through the establishment of subsidiary bodies needed to be reaffirmed.

Counsellor Naeem Sabir Khan also proposed the establishment of a dedicated mechanism to monitor the implementation of General Assembly resolutions.
